While Campaign 2024 seems like its a long time from now, it will be here before you know it.
More importantly, in 2024, state office candidates in NY like Scott will be able to receive public campaign financing that rewards small dollar donors ($250 or less in contributions) with public funding matches. This will help equalize and neutralize the funding advantages held by long serving incumbents.
